Gwynedd GCSE Results 2023

Date: 24/08/2023

Cyngor Gwynedd has congratulated the county’s pupils on their success in their GCSE results.

Councillor Beca Brown, Cyngor Gwynedd Cabinet Member for Education said: 

"These are very positive results and the pupils are to be warmly congratulated. We want to see every pupil succeeding and prospering. I would like to thank the teachers and schools’ staff for their constant hard work throughout the year.”

Congratulating the pupils on their success, Garem Jackson, Head of Education for Cyngor Gwynedd said:

“The GCSE results are very good this year and reflect the commitment of our young people. Many congratulations to them for their hard work and success.

“These excellent results reflect the emphasis placed in Gwynedd schools on inclusion, wellbeing, equal opportunity and the success of pupils as individuals.”

Garem Jackson furthermore referred to the performance in some individual subjects.

He added: "The results are very good in a number of subjects but especially in the following subjects: Biology, Chemistry, Physics, Welsh, Religious Studies, Physical Education, Music and French.”
